Lesa Rae Vartanian, PhD

Bio

Lesa Rae Vartanian, Ph.D. (she/her) is a developmental psychologist and full-time faculty member in Psychology at Purdue Fort Wayne, where she also coordinates the Death Education Certificate Program and has taught “Death & Dying” for over 25 years. She has been a volunteer peer group facilitator and board member for Erin’s House for Grieving Children, a Respecting Choices © trained conversation facilitator, and is presently serving as Guest Editor for an upcoming Special Issue of Behavioral Sciences focused on death education for youth. Lesa is dedicated to empowering youth with the tools to better cope with the mental health crisis everyone faces repeatedly throughout life—bereavement.
